Description

Rare fine quality full length late 19th century patinated bronze library statue of the Emperor Napoleon after Emile Guillemin (1841-1907), standing with his arms folded in full military uniform, sword at his side. Good quality casting presented on a carved alabaster plinth base. France, circa 1890.

During the nineteenth century, French foundries produced portrait sculptures of military figures, particularly Napoleon Bonaparte, to commemorate historical events and cater to classical taste.

These figures were cast in bronze using lost-wax or sand-casting techniques, finished with a chemically applied patination, and mounted onto stone or marble bases.

Authentic castings exhibit precise detail in the uniform and facial features, accurate foundry marks or signatures, and age-appropriate wear to the original surface patina.

Position the piece on an office desk, mantelpiece, or bookshelf alongside leather-bound volumes and metallic accents to suit a traditional study environment.

Dust the bronze regularly with a dry soft cloth and apply microcrystalline wax sparingly to protect the patinated surface from ambient moisture and oxidisation.
